Taryn Hemmings (born April 26, 1986 in the USA ) is a former American soccer player .

Career

Hemmings first professional stop was the WPS - Franchise of the Boston Breakers , for which she completed 29 top-flight in 2010 and the 2011th In the 2011/12 winter break, she played for Australian W-League participants Canberra United before returning to Boston. The Breakers played in the WPSL Elite in 2012 after the WPS disbanded .

In February 2013, Hemmings was signed by NWSL participant Chicago Red Stars . She made her league debut on April 14, 2013 against Seattle Reign FC . In September 2014, Hemmings switched to the Danish first division club Fortuna Hjørring on loan until the end of the year .

For the 2016 season she was signed by the new league Orlando Pride , but ended her career before the start of the season.
